Response from GULF AUTO CLINIC
We not only replaced both the right and left wheel cylinders, we cleaned and adjusted the rear brakes and performed a brake flush service. Had we just replaced the wheel cylinders, the cost would have been less, but the job would not have been done completely. Also, we use only DOT 4 brake fluid as opposed to DOT 3 because it is a superior product. DOT 4 has a high boiling point formula that provides an extra margin of safety and provides corrosion protection for all metals within the braking system. Most shops use DOT 3 because it is less expensive. The cost calculation websites do not include a brake flush service in the calculation, or the use of DOT 4 fluid. We strive to do quality work at fair prices, and to do a job the correct way for the safety of our customers. We were unable to contact Mr. L by phone to. Response from GULF AUTO CLINIC
It's important to note the Mr. L's Dodge Caliber is equipped with a CVT (continuously variable transmission) transmission which takes specific fluid. Standard transmission fluid cannot be used without causing damage to the transmission. CVT transmission fluid is available only through the dealer at a cost of $66.96 per gallon, wereas standard transmission fluid costs about $28 per gallon. Hence, the high parts cost. The parts cost of $179.96 included 2 gallons of Mopar CVT+4 transmission fluid, a transmission filter with neoprene gasket and a rear wiper blade. The labor cost was $95.46 (1.11 hours @ $86/hour - straight from the Mitchell labor guide), before the AAA discount was applied. We did not charge Mr. L for the vehicle inspection, coolant testing or the draining of his washer fluid that he requested. We have left a telephone message for Mr. L and sent him a letter trying to explain why we feel his charges were justified. To date, we have not heard back from him. We suspect that the mechanics he consulted did not realize his vehcle has a CVT transmission.

My 2000 Toyota Camry slowly committed suicide, the electrical system shutting down item by item as I was driving over about a 10 mile stretch. Lost the CD player then radio then clock then heater then direction signals then headlights then tachometer then automatic transmission's ability to shift, then entire engine. What the heck?? Called AAA, got a tow to Gulf Auto. They diagnosed the problem as a "mouse attack" - mouses had gotten under my hood, shredded insulation on a wire to the alternator, and eventually chewed thru the wire itself. They got on it immediately, made the repair, added coolant to my radiator reservoir just because it looked low. I was charged what I felt was a fair price, and I was on my way. They recommended a cloth baggie of moth b**** under the hood to prevent future mouse-terrorist attacks. A TOTALLY professional experience.
